Immerse yourself in the rich tapestry of Renaissance music with Adrian Willaert's "Œuvres religieuses & profanes, vocales & instrumentales." This 1972 release on Warner Classics is a captivating journey through the sacred and secular works of one of the most influential composers of the Venetian School. Spanning just under 48 minutes, the album offers a diverse collection of choral and instrumental pieces that showcase Willaert's mastery of both religious and secular genres.
From the solemn beauty of "O salutaris hostia" to the lively charm of the Canzone villanesche alla napolitana, this album presents a comprehensive overview of Willaert's musical prowess. The sacred works, such as "O domine Jesu Christe" and "Aures ad nostras deitatis," are performed with a sense of reverence and grandeur, while the secular pieces, like "Un giorno mi prego" and "O dolce vita mia," exude a playful and spirited energy.
Willaert's innovative use of polyphony and his ability to blend vocal and instrumental textures are evident throughout the album. The instrumental versions of "O salutaris hostia" and "O dolce vita mia" offer a unique perspective on these pieces, highlighting the intricate interplay between the voices and instruments.
